Archive Guild

ORIGIN

“Memory is the marrow of divinity. To forget is to sin.”
— Guildlord Rema Cael, Seat of Memory

The @Archive Guild was founded after the first Flicker collapse of the Age of Refuge, when knowledge itself began to disintegrate under Veil decay.
The @Truth Order documented the present; the @Archive Guild chose to preserve the past, binding memories into crystal so they could not die with the flesh.

They discovered that the resonance of Memory — the Fifth Pillar — could preserve the shape of a soul long after death. Thus were born the Echo Vaults, sanctified machines where lives hum eternally, awaiting recall.


PURPOSE AND FUNCTION

The @Archive Guild’s function is twofold: to store and to restore.
They collect the echoes of every citizen who dies within @Sanctum Prime’s reach, encoding consciousness into Aether crystal for archival study or resurrection.

Core responsibilities include:

  • Operation of the Echo Vaults, repositories of billions of preserved consciousnesses.

  • Maintenance of The Lattice, a subterranean data network binding the Vaults to the Veil’s harmonic field.

  • Development of Mnemonic Constructs, semi-autonomous memory projections for education or defense.

  • Regulation of Soul Transfer Protocols, the city’s strict reincarnation lottery.

They are the Veil’s historians — not of events, but of existence itself.


THEOLOGY OF MEMORY

The Guild teaches that every soul is a story written in light. To destroy that light is to erase a verse from the god’s final hymn.

To them, death is a glitch — a failure in divine recording. Their mission is to ensure that the song of humanity plays forever, uninterrupted, perfectly looping.

INDUSTRIAL DIVINITY

The @Archive Guild’s sanctums resemble labyrinths of light.
Endless chambers filled with crystalline monoliths, each glowing faintly — each a soul in repose.
The air vibrates with whispering harmonics, the sum of millions of half-remembered prayers.

Primary Divisions:

  • The Echowrights: Technicians who extract, cleanse, and encode memories into crystals.

  • The Remembrancers: Monks who walk the vaults reciting stored lives aloud to keep them “awake.”

  • The Mnemosynths: Programmers who weave memories into neural grafts and echo constructs.

Every operation is accompanied by ritual — an Echowright never activates a vault without first whispering:

“We remember so you may rest.”


RITUALS AND PRACTICES

  • The Recall Rite: Once a year, archived souls are played through public loudspeakers, their voices forming a chorus across Sanctum Prime.

  • The Forgetting Feast: Members consume ashes mixed with sanctified water to symbolize taking memory into the flesh.

  • The Echo Blessing: Before death, citizens may record a single phrase for immortality; these are called Final Words.

  • The Silence of the Dead: Guild members never speak their own names aloud after joining — to ensure they will be remembered correctly by others.


TECHNOLOGY AND INNOVATIONS

  • Echo Vaults: Massive memory containment arrays preserving consciousness in harmonic crystal.

  • The Lattice: Resonant infrastructure that links Vaults to Veil fluctuations, preventing data loss during Flickers.

  • Mnemonic Constructs: Semi-living holograms capable of independent dialogue — used as teachers, confessors, or companions.

  • Soul Bridges: Experimental neural transfers designed to upload a living mind into an artificial body.

The Guild refers to their work as “Echo Craft” — blending necromancy, computation, and devotion.


SYMBOLISM AND ARCHITECTURE

Archive facilities are spiral cathedrals, built downward into the ground.
Their geometry symbolizes descent into memory — each level an older stratum of recorded humanity.

Visual Symbolism:

  • The Spiral: The endless recursion of remembrance.

  • The Face: Identity immortalized.

  • The Candle: Memory’s fragile light, burning longer than the soul.

Their emblem depicts overlapping silhouettes around a spiral flame — every generation turning within the next.


RELATIONS AND POLITICS

  • Allies: The @Glass Guild (truth and memory sustain each other).

  • Rivals: The @Halo Guild (believes remembrance prevents renewal).

  • Tension: The @Truth Order, which accuses them of resurrecting heresy by preserving forbidden knowledge.

Unofficially, many Councilors rely on the Guild’s memory grafts to maintain continuity through age — immortality disguised as administration.
